Simple 인쇄형 히터 technology uses the process of screen printing conductive or resistive paste directly onto a substrate, creating an extremely thin, lightweight, and uniform heating element. This method of manufacturing heating elements via screen printing allows for precise control of resistance values, watts density, and geometry unlike conventional wired heating technologies. Due to its flexible properties, these heaters are ideal for applications where space is limited or surface-mounted.

Types of Printed Heaters
Tempsens produces two main categories of Printed Heaters:Flexible Printed Heaters are made from PET, Polyimide or Polycarbonate substrates with carbon or silver ink and either employ the use of PTC materials or fixed resistance designs.에이 Thick Film Heater consists of conductive, resistive and dielectric materials printed onto rigid substrates including Stainless Steel, Aluminum Nitride, and Alumina, enabling operation with a higher wattage density and faster thermal cycling.
Technical specifications of Flexible Printed Heater
| 항목 | 사양 (Specifications) |
|---|---|
| 최대 길이 | ~ 25인치 |
| 최대 너비 | ~ 20인치 |
| 두께 | 0.056″ 표준, 다른 두께도 가능 |
| 와트 밀도(Watt Density) | 0.2 와트/cm² |
| 와트 허용 오차 | +5%, -10% |
| 최대 온도 | 최대 90°C의 영구 온도(단기간 최대 100°C) |
| 전압 (Voltage) | 10V to 240V AC or 10V to 60V DC |
| 발열체 | Silver / Carbon / PTC |
Technical specifications of Thick Film Heater
| Property | 알루미나 | 알루미늄 질화물 | 스테인리스 스틸 |
|---|---|---|---|
| 열전도도(W/m·K) | 20 | 170 | 15 |
| 와트 밀도(w/in)2) | 23 | 150 | 75 |
| 최대 온도 (⁰C) | 600 | 450 | 350 |
| 열팽창계수(x 10-6/°C) | 7 | 4.6 | 12-15 |
| 전압(V) | 240 | 240 | 240 |

Printed heater use conductive ink through a screen printing process on a substrate whereas wire wound heaters rely on resistance wire being wrapped around a core and foil heaters are manufactured with chemically etched metal sheets which require a larger profile and therefore send a great deal of waste to the landfill.
They are different technologies; flexible printed heating uses polymer materials with either silver or carbon ink and is rated for heating applications up to 90°C. Thick Film Heaters use either ceramic or metal substrates and can provide higher temperatures and watt densities.
Both printed and thick film heaters are designed for quick thermal responses, thanks to low thermal mass. A thick film heater is engineered specifically for fast heat-up and cool-down cycles in high-frequency switching applications.
